Pokemon TCG: All cards in Snorlax Stall (Stallax) deck

Pokemon TCG Snorlax Stall Strategy
Snorlax Stall relies heavily on supporter cards to succeed.

The Pokemon TCG Snorlax Stall deck, also known as Stallax, is one of the strongest meta picks in 2024. It relies heavily on its main Pokemon, Snorlax, and a series of Supporter Trainer cards that interfere with your opponent’s play.

The Stallax deck’s win condition is achieved by stalling your opponent and extending the game until your opponent has no available cards to draw, thus losing the match.

This condition for a win may not happen often as your opponent will usually be able to draw cards from their deck. However, if you manage to force them to discard enough cards, and keep their active Pokemon trapped, this strategy becomes a menace for any unprepared player.

Stallax was the star of the show during the Gdansk Regional Championships where Lukasz Mazurkiewicz took home a victory using this strategy.

The main strategy for this deck consists mainly of defensive plays, which is why it only has a single Energy Card needed to activate Crabominable V’s Trigger Avalanche.

The majority of your turns will be spent using Snorlax’s Block Ability, and using Miss Fortune Sisters to prevent your opponent from getting items to disrupt your strategy. Your main draw source will be the Rotom V card, with its Instant Charge ability, which allows you to draw three cards per turn.

Pokemon TCG Gardevoir ex & Kirlia Mirage Step deck

Gardevoir ex Deck
The Gardevoir ex deck excels at creating the perfect draw strategy.

Gardevoir ex comes with a unique ability called Psychic Embrace that allows you to attach any number of Psychic Energy cards from the discard pile, with the downside of adding two damage counters on each Pokemon you attach an Energy to.

This set creates the perfect draw strategy, ensuring you always come out on top during your turn. You’ll have all the resources you need to consistently damage your opponent’s Pokemon.

Then, Zacian V and Gardevoir with their Energy-boosted abilities cause more damage the more Energy cards they have.

The most important thing you should know before playing this deck is when to drop Zacian V into the field. Its Roar of the Sword Ability might seem like the safest choice, but risking its introduction in the early game isn’t always a great idea.

Instead, you can drop single-Prize Pokemon like Ralts, and Cresselia, and use Kirlia’s draw Ability to keep your draw engine working, supporting Gardevoir and Cresselia when needed.

Ralts’ Teleportation Burst is a great countermeasure against Snorlax Stall decks, and the Mirage Step Kirlia can help you overcome disruptions in your play. Gardevoir ex and Gardevoir are the fundamental elements of this deck, so if you find yourself short on one, you can use Super Rod to pick one up.

Charizard ex (ArvenZard) deck in Pokemon TCG

pokemon tcg charizard ex from obsidian flames
Charizard ex with its broken Fire Reign ability can shift the balance of power in a snap.

The Charizard ex deck, otherwise known as ArvenZard, is a Pokemon TCG set that relies on the powerful Charizard ex card from the Obsidian Flames collection, and the Arven Trainer Card as the main pivot.

The Charizard ex set is great for early and late game situations when it’s less prone to having its path blocked. The cons are that it’s weak during the middle stages of the game and if your opponent knows how to counter the deck’s strategy, it could be game over for you.

However, its ability to re-draw thanks to the powerful Iono cards and Arven’s ability compensate for any shortcomings if played correctly.

You’ll want to keep your game rolling with Arven until you have at least one Charmander or one Pidgey prepared on your bench. Then, rely on the strength of your Trainer cards to evolve Pidgey as fast as you can, to take advantage of Pidgeot ex’s Quick Search which allows for an extra draw per turn.

Once you have this basic play set, your main attacker should be either Entei V or Lumineon V, then the Forest Seal Stone comes into play by allowing you to draw an extra card per turn.

If your strategy fails to work by the fourth or fifth turn, you can always use Ultra Balls and Nest Balls to get the cards you need. Meanwhile, you’ll disrupt your opponents’s play by using the Boss’s Orders cards.

Once you evolve your first Charmeleon into Charizard ex, take advantage of its Fire Reign ability to prepare your Pokemon for nonstop attacking. If your opponent has the upper hand, you can use either Choice Belt or Defiance Band to regain the advantage.

Pokemon TCG Giratina VSTAR & Comfey deck cards

Giratina VSTAR Pokemon TCG
Giratina VSTAR’s main ability can OHKO any card, but it relies heavily on the Lost Zone mechanic.

The Giratina VSTAR Pokemon TCG set has a lot of strengths, which include the ability to OHKO any active card with few setbacks. Of course, this powerful ability has certain requirements as you need various types of Energy cards and you’ll need to have at least ten cards in your Lost Zone.

With that in mind, this set has been carefully modified to offer diverse utility and secondary routes to victory. This set also relies on Colress’s Experiment to ensure your strategy will work. Here are the cards you need for this deck to succeed:

This deck relies heavily on your Lost Zone, so it is key that you start the match using Comfey, then use Flower Selecting to look at the top two cards of your deck. Ideally, you should discard unnecessary picks and keep valuable cards like Battle VIP Pass, Colress’s Experiment, or Energy Recycler.

Once you get it, play Colress’s Experiment to look at the top five cards of your deck. Choose the tree cards that could synergize well with your current plan, and throw the others in the Lost Zone.

Keep track of your Lost Zone cards during the match. If you have seven cards in the LZ, put Giratina VSTAR in your active spot and use a Mirage Gate card to accelerate its energy intake. Then blast away rival Pokemon using Lost Impact. Switch to the broken Star Requiem to OHKO bigger threats like Charizard ex or Crescent Moon ex.

Miraidon ex & Flaaffy deck cards in Pokemon TCG

Miraidon ex Pokemon TCG
Miraidon ex’s main forte is energy acceleration and early strong attacks.

The Pokemon TCG Miraidon ex deck is already powerful, but with Flaaffy’s energy draw ability, it becomes incredibly difficult to deal with.

Flaaffy’s Dynamotor is even more broken when used alongside Electric Generator, a card that lets you look at the top five cards of your deck and attach up to two Lightning Energy from them to your Bench Lightning Pokemon. While this move has a high rate of failing, having 14 Electric Energy will increase its success rate to an astounding level.

Miraidon ex is all about speed and Electric Type Pokemon and if you want to go fast and dominate your opponent at the same time, then this deck is for you. Here’s what you need to build it:

If you want to make use of the Miraidon ex deck’s full power, you will need to consider several key points.

Flaaffy’s only function is to gather Energy from your discard pile while you prepare and charge Miraidon ex on your bench, and stall your opponent with Boss Order’s cards. Radiant Greninja’s ability is useful to pump up your draw, but you won’t be using it to attack. If your Raichu is active, you can attach the Forest Seal Stone to it for extra utility.

Keep boosting Miraidon until it’s ready for combat. Once Miraidon jumps into the active spot, it’s time for knockouts. Attach Choice Belt if your opponent brings VSTAR Pokemon to battle, especially if you see them drop a VSTAR Giratina. Use Photon Blaster to take it down as soon as possible.

Judge, Roxxane, and Arven can be quite disruptive and help you regain the upper hand when your opponent has taken the lead. Just remember you can only use Roxxane’s broken ability when your opponent has taken at least three more Prize cards than you.
